ΕΡΩΤΗΜΑ 1
Α) The lesson plan is explicit enough as far as the activities themselves are concerned. The rubrics are clearly stated and the students know exactly what they have to do. It is not explicit when it comes to the time allotted, interaction and feedback of the activities. Actually, if it where to serve as a guide for a substitute teacher, it is not enlightening. There is important information missing concerning the class profile and the method used as well as the purpose for activities 1 and 2. If a purpose is not provided for the students to conduct all the discussions, they will consider it as free time and will probably end up as waste of time. Besides it is rather unclear in what way the students are going to “share their findings” and the reason why this activity takes place. It is hard to find a purpose for Activity 6, unless it is somehow adjusted, and the same applies to the second part of Activity 7. What kind of questions should be asked and who will be the addressee. In conclusion this is not an explicit lesson plan but rather the worksheet to be handed out to the students.
Unfortunately, the LP seems to lack organization. The activities should be graded according to their degree of difficulty, starting from easier ones and gradually progressing to more demanding. The activities are too many for a 45 minutes class and some of them are time demanding. The way activities are planned does not cater for weak students since not much room is left for interaction. In Activity 1 for instance, weak students are not probable to use the TL and the same applies to Activity 2, when students are encouraged to interact with several partners on several topics. Activity 3 starts from individual work and shifts to pair-work, but for activities 4, 5, 6 there is no information either on interaction or feedback. Activities 5 and 6 read less demanding than previous ones, especially in activity 6, which will be simply copied from the text. Last but not least occurs the issue of time concerning the organization of the LP. We already know that the session lasts 45 minutes and that activity 8 is allotted 10 minutes plus the extra time needed by the students to correct their partner’s paper, so the time left is about 30 minutes. This perspective stiffens the teaching procedure.
There is a wide range of activities which integrate all 4 skills Speaking (Activities 1-2-3), Reading (Activities 4-5-6), Writing (Activity 8- and Reading Activity 7). Listening is practiced is practiced only through speaking as students listen to one another. Coherence is a trait of the LP, since text activities relate to the theme of “Family and Connectedness”, an issue relevant to the students’ real life. Exchanging ideas based on their experiences in Activities 1&2 and writing about them in Activity 8 would strengthen the coherence.

ΕΡΩΤΗΜΑ 2
The ultimate purpose, the aim, of the LP :
To offer students practice in all skills through an integrated lesson.
The objectives of the LP:
• To activate students’ schemata through discussion /speaking
• To elicit relevant vocabulary by creating a need
• To provide students practice in locating information through scanning a text
• To provide students practice in inferring information based on key words, such as the title of the text
• To enrich students’ vocabulary
When setting the time of each activity we ought to bare in mind the real time of the class, that is the time we are given. The duration of this lesson is about 45 minutes.
Since this LP focuses especially on the development of skills it is divided in the following stages:
The pre-listening/reading stage, where learners are prepared for the reading part that will follow. Activities 1, 2, 3 fall into this category and will respectively consume ;1 & 2 four minutes each and 3 two minutes.
The while listening/reading stage. Learners while in this stage practice and develop strategies in the field. Activities 4, 5, 6 correspond to this phase. Specifically, the students in order to finish Activity 4 will need approximately 2 minutes for their guesses and 5 minutes to scan the text and check their choices. To fulfil Activity 5, two more minutes will be needed. Finally, Activity 6 should require about 6 minutes, to check the answers in both activities.
The post reading/listening phase, focuses on the use of what has already been read in a meaningful way. So Activity 8 is assigned which will take approximately 10 minutes to be written and 5 minutes to be corrected.
In the remaining 5 minutes of the lesson the teacher should take 2 minutes assigning homework and 3 minutes to bring the lesson to pleasing round off reminding the most important points.
